College on the Left Bank: History
Until recently, it was believed that the Omsk Regional Medical College was opened in 1921, however, historians managed to find data in the state archives that in 1852 the Omsk military hospital was additionally equipped with a feldsher school. Its founders were paramedics who formed the first educational institution, which for the time being was the only one from Sverdlovsk (now Yekaterinburg) to Vladivostok.
In 1921, the school was transformed into the Siberian Obstetric College, where they began to train paramedics capable of taking birth. Since that time, girls began to be taken to students, whereas earlier it was only a men's prerogative. In 1992, the educational institution received a new spacious site on Dianova Street, and two years later - the modern name. Over its history, the college has repeatedly been part of various medical institutions, but nevertheless, as practice has shown, its separate existence brings much more benefit to the residents of the region.
What is being taught here?
As of 2015, Omsk Regional Medical College offers its students training in five specialties. It:
- obstetrics
- medical business
- preventive dentistry ,
- nursing business.
Internal division into faculties is not provided here, training is carried out in accordance with existing plans approved by the Ministry of Education and Science.
Students are invited to become mid-level specialists, in the future they have every right to continue their education in other higher educational institutions. For residents of the region who are not able to come to Omsk, there is a branch in Tara, where you can also get a medical education. All those who do not have enough places at Omsk College have the right to study in Tara.

Cost of education
Not everyone succeeds in getting on a budget, so the Omsk Medical College (BOU OO MK) offers these students a paid form of study. Studying in Omsk, a student will have to pay from 25 thousand rubles (specialty "Nursing") to 65 thousand rubles (specialty "Orthopedic Dentistry) annually. That is why, before entering, it is recommended that you first think about whether you can really afford such training.
If you are going to study in Tara, then the cost of training will be much lower. The branch offers to get education only in two specialties: "Nursing" (based on 9 classes) and "Medical business". For one year of study in this case, you will have to pay 27-30 thousand rubles. Actual prices for training must be clarified in the administration of the institution, since it changes annually.
College on Nekrasov
At the address st. Nekrasova, 5a is the Omsk Republican Medical College. It is here that most often people who fail to become a student of the institution on 29 Dianova go to enter. The college is mainly engaged in the training of specialists who entered medical specialties in targeted selection.
It is worth noting that the teaching staff of the college is very demanding on students and their knowledge. This is due to the fact that those “target men” who later go to work on distribution will be located at a remote distance from large medical centers and, most likely, will not have all the necessary equipment. To work in such conditions, it is important to have high intellectual and psychological training, which is what the leadership of the educational institution focuses on.
University College
Another Omsk State Medical College is a subdivision of the university of the same name, where anyone can get a secondary professional education in the specialty that interests him. There are only four of them: laboratory diagnostics, medical care, pharmacy, nursing, but all of them are very popular, and annually the courses are recruited in full force.
There is also a continuing education department at the college. His graduate has the right to become a true professional in his field. Of particular note are special courses in medical massage, which, although they are paid, but allow future doctors to get an additional specialty that is useful in any hospital. If necessary, applicants can expect to check into a hostel.
Railway college
Omsk Railway Medical College, recently a former college, is also one of the oldest institutions in the city. Its discovery is closely connected with the arrival of the Trans-Siberian Railway in Omsk. In 1896, a hospital appeared at the local station, from which the college later “budded”, which trains specialists who can provide medical care in “traveling” conditions.
In this institution, students are offered training in only two specialties - "General Medicine" and "Nursing." Full-time part-time education is allowed, preparatory courses are available for applicants, but for passing the classes you will have to contact the selection committee of OmGUPS (Omsk State University of Railway Engineering).
Cost of education
Omsk Medical College at the Academy of Transport offers not only free, but also paid tuition. Compared to many other educational institutions, lower prices are offered here, this is what attracts a large number of students here annually, some even come to Omsk from other regions, counting on a hostel.
The cost of annual training will vary depending on what kind of specialty a student is mastering. If we are talking about a medical case, for two semesters you will have to pay about 17 thousand rubles, if about a nursing case - 16.5 thousand rubles, in the event that a student is educated in part-time mode - 11.5 thousand rubles.
